Introduction

This cryogenic probe station is a six-probe system which is capable of reaching low temperature of 4K using liquid nitrogen cryogen. The system provides precisely controlled environments of the electrical properties, including 4-point probe IV characterization and 2-port S-parameters up to 50 GHz.

Service

  1. Temperature Range:4K ~ 300K (-269℃ ~ 27℃)
  2. Voltage Range:±100 V, Current Range:±100 mA
  3. 2-port S-parameter measurement:100 MHz ~ 50 GHz
  4. DUT: MOSFET, BJT, HEMT, HBT, Resistance, Capacitor, Inductor etc.

Hardware

  1. Lake Shore CRX-4K Cryogenic Probe Station
  2. Keysight N5247B Network Analyzer
  3. Keysight B1500A Semiconductor Device Analyzer, (B1517*3, B1510*1, B1520*1)
  4. Bias Tee:Anritsu SC7287 100 MHz ~ 65 GHz, Max. Voltage 50 V, Max. Current 500 mA. 

Software

  1. Keysight EasyEXPERT
  2. Keysight PathWave IC-CAP

Supplementary Information

The system takes approximately 2.5~3 hours to fully cool down from 300K (room temperature) to 4K. We recommended that clients deliver their samples to the engineer one business day before the arranged measurement. It will allow the samples to be pre-loaded into the chamber, and the instrument setup can be optimized accordingly, ensuring the system reaches the desired measurement temperature on the scheduled day without delay.
